Rabsky Group files plans for 164-unit mixed-use building in Gowanus

Rabsky Group, on January 3, filed a permit application for construction of a 164-unit, 153,506-square-foot mixed-use building at 435 President Street in Gowanus, Brooklyn. Rafael Rabinowitz filed the plans.

According to the plans, a total of four towers will ultimately be proposed on the zoning lot, which spans several tax lots.

The developer was behind several significant new building filings in 2021. The plans included a a permit application for construction of a 225-unit, 258,200-square-foot mixed-use building at 69 Adams Street in Dumbo, for five buildings totaling 360 dwelling units in East Williamsburg and plans for a 52-unit, 53,875-square-foot residential building at 12 Rockwell Place in Fort Greene.

These are the first new building plans filed in Gowanus this year. In 2021 there was an eruption of development in the neighborhood. In fact, the 4,479 new units planned in the neighborhood last year were by far the most out of any neighborhood in the entire city.

The plans call for the construction of a 224-foot-tall, 22-story building and were filed with the New York City Department of Buildings under job number B00646753. The development site spans several tax lots.

The project is described in the filing as: proposed mixed-use development as per plans. A total of four towers to be proposed on subject zoning lot. To be assigned to examiner as 395 Carroll Street.

Per the plans, the ground floor of the building will have commercial space and a residential lobby. The second floor will have a lobby and 36 parking spaces. The third floor will have recreation space and seven dwelling units. Floors four through six will each have 14 dwelling units per floor, floors seven through 17 will each have eight dwelling units per floor, floors 18 and 19 will each have six dwelling units, the 20th floor will have 12 dwelling units, the 21st floor will have six dwelling units, and the 22nd floor will have recreation space and two dwelling units.

The architect listed is Hamish Whitefield Architects P.C.

The property was acquired with seven other properties for $95 million on August 12, 2019.
